Area Guide
Ruther Glen is a charming small town with a secluded vibe and a rural atmosphere. Located along Interstate 95, Ruther Glen is very accessible. Residents are only 30 miles north of Richmond and 80 miles south of Washington, DC. Many Ruther Glen locals commute into Richmond for work and entertainment options, but DC is a great choice for weekend getaways. Ruther Glen is situated just a few miles north of Kings Dominion, a massive theme park known for roller coasters, thrill rides, a waterpark, and animatronic dinosaurs. It’s the perfect place to enjoy quality time with family and friends just outside of town.

The GreatSchools Rating helps parents compare schools within a state based on a variety of school quality indicators and provides a helpful picture of how effectively each school serves all of its students. Ratings are on a scale of 1 (below average) to 10 (above average) and can include test scores, college readiness, academic progress, advanced courses, equity, discipline and attendance data. We also advise parents to visit schools, consider other information on school performance and programs, and consider family needs as part of the school selection process.
